This journal focuses on the methodology of health research, including the development and evaluation of statistical models for survival analysis, prediction, and meta-analysis. It also covers methods for evidence synthesis, handling missing data in cluster analysis, and the design and reporting of clinical trials, including those involving specific interventions or patient populations. The journal addresses challenges in real-world health research, such as spatial dependence in epidemiological models and the integration of different data sources.
